FAQs
What is the warranty period?
The ADATA LEGEND 860 comes with a 5-year warranty.
Can I use this SSD in a PCIe Gen3 slot?
Yes, but the speeds will be limited to PCIe Gen3 speeds.
Does the SSD come with any software?
Yes, the ADATA SSD Toolbox is available for monitoring drive health, performance, and firmware updates.
Is a heatsink necessary?
A heatsink is recommended, especially if you plan on using the SSD for intensive tasks or within a PS5. However, it is not always necessary, though it will help improve longevity.
How do I update the firmware?
You can update the firmware using the ADATA SSD Toolbox software.
What is the TBW rating?
The TBW (Total Bytes Written) rating is 320 TBW.
What is the operating temperature range?
The operating temperature range is 0 - 70°C.
Troubleshooting
SSD not recognized in BIOS or system.
Ensure the SSD is properly seated in the M.2 slot. Check BIOS settings to confirm the M.2 slot is enabled. If the problem persists, try updating the BIOS.
Slow read/write speeds.
Verify the SSD is connected to a PCIe Gen4 slot. If using a PCIe Gen3 slot, the speeds will be limited. Update your drivers and check for any firmware updates.
PS5 not recognizing the SSD.
Ensure the SSD meets the PS5's required specifications. Properly format the SSD through the PS5 settings. Check the PlayStation website for compatibility guidelines.
Overheating.
Ensure proper airflow around the SSD. Consider installing a heatsink to dissipate heat if temperatures are consistently high, especially during heavy workloads.

Setup, Compatibility & Care
Setup:
PC Installation:
Ensure your motherboard has an available M.2 slot and supports PCIe Gen4. Consult your motherboard manual.
Turn off your computer and disconnect the power supply.
Locate the M.2 slot and insert the SSD, securing it with the appropriate screw.
Reconnect the power and turn on your computer. The SSD should be recognized in the BIOS.
Format the drive in Disk Management or using the ADATA SSD Toolbox software.
PS5 Installation:
Turn off your PS5 and disconnect the power cord.
Remove the side panel of the PS5 (refer to the PS5 manual for instructions).
Locate the M.2 expansion slot and insert the SSD, securing it with the screw.
Reconnect the side panel and power on the console. The PS5 will guide you through formatting the drive.
Compatibility:
Compatible with PCs, notebooks, and PS5 consoles.
Requires a PCIe Gen4 x4 interface for optimal performance.
Backward compatible with PCIe Gen3, but speeds will be limited.
